Goodwood House is a magnificent Grade I listed country house situated in Chichester, West Sussex, serving as the principal seat of the Dukes of Richmond since 1697. Originally built as a Jacobean house in 1617 for Henry Percy, 9th Earl of Northumberland, the estate has evolved into a Regency-style palace featuring a unique three-sided octagon shape with picturesque domed towers. The estate is globally renowned for hosting high-profile fixtures such as the Goodwood Festival of Speed, which began in 1993, and the Goodwood Revival, a world-class motor racing event celebrated for its vintage style. Beyond motorsport, the Qatar Goodwood Festival at the nearby racecourse is a social highlight of the British summer. Within the house itself, the atmosphere is defined by an unrivalled collection of art, including works by Canaletto and Van Dyck, 18th-century French furniture, and Sèvres porcelain. These historic surroundings provide a sophisticated backdrop for Goodwood House events ranging from gala dinners and balls to product launches and weddings. The recently restored Egyptian dining room, adorned with ornamental cobras and scarabs, offers a particularly striking setting for exclusive gatherings.
